Analysis of Data Protocol

Overall verdict

  • Data Protocol appears to be a solid platform for developer-focused education and technical documentation, offering structured learning content that helps engineering teams stay current with tools and best practices.

Why this product is good

  • Provides bite-sized, developer-oriented courses and technical content that fit into busy engineering schedules
  • Partners with reputable technology companies to deliver official, up-to-date training materials
  • Focuses on practical, hands-on learning rather than purely theoretical content
  • Helps teams onboard faster and standardize technical knowledge across an organization
  • Offers certifications and progress tracking that can validate developer skills

Recommended for

  • Software developers and engineering teams seeking to upskill on specific tools or platforms
  • Companies wanting to onboard new engineers efficiently with structured training
  • Technical organizations needing standardized, official documentation and learning paths
  • Developers looking for concise, practical learning rather than lengthy courses
